St. Augustine Preparatory School
Augustinian Order
St. Augustine Preparatory School is an all-boys Catholic college preparatory school serving South Jersey communities including Grenloch. The school offers a rigorous academic program with 24 AP courses and extensive STEM opportunities. Campus facilities include state-of-the-art science centers, athletic complex, and performing arts spaces. The school emphasizes character formation and leadership development through its Augustinian values. Graduates consistently achieve high SAT scores and gain admission to prestigious universities, with strong alumni networks supporting student success.

Bishop Eustace Preparatory School
Diocese of Camden
Bishop Eustace Preparatory School is a highly-regarded Catholic college preparatory school serving South Jersey communities including Grenloch. The school offers a rigorous academic curriculum with 22 Advanced Placement courses and extensive STEM programs. Facilities include modern science labs, performing arts center, and athletic complex. The school maintains a 100% college acceptance rate with graduates attending top universities nationwide. Extracurricular offerings include championship athletic teams, robotics, theater, and numerous clubs.

Gloucester Catholic High School
Diocese of Camden
Gloucester Catholic High School is a comprehensive Catholic high school serving students from Grenloch and surrounding communities. The school offers a challenging academic program with honors and advanced placement courses, complemented by strong athletic and arts programs. The campus features recently renovated facilities including science labs, media center, and athletic fields. The school emphasizes character development and community service alongside academic excellence, with graduates consistently accepted to competitive colleges and universities.
